随着区块链技术的不断发展,以太坊作为领先的智能合约平台,吸引了无数的开发者和投资者。以太坊钱包和地址是进行以太坊交易和存储数字资产的关键环节。本文将深入探讨以太坊钱包的种类、功能,以及如何安全使用以太坊地址来管理和转移数字资产。
以太坊钱包的种类繁多,基本可以分为以下几类:
以太坊地址是用户在以太坊网络上标识身份的唯一字符串,通常以“0x”开头,后接40个十六进制字符。每个地址都与一个私钥对应,私钥是进行交易的依据。
以太坊网络采用ECDSA(椭圆曲线数字签名算法)生成地址和私钥,其中私钥必须保持保密,而公钥和地址是公开的。用户用私钥签名交易,以证明其对地址中资产的所有权。
选择合适的以太坊钱包需要考虑多个因素:
安全是管理以太坊地址和钱包的重中之重,以下是一些最佳实践:
虽然以太坊钱包和比特币钱包属于数字货币钱包的范畴,但二者之间存在显著的技术和功能上的区别。以太坊钱包不仅用于存储以太币(ETH),还可以存储基于以太坊平台创建的各种代币(例如ERC-20代币)。相较之下,比特币钱包仅能存储比特币。
此外,以太坊钱包还支持智能合约,这意味着它与去中心化应用(DApps)的交互能力更强,而比特币钱包则主要用于交易和存储BTC。用户在选择钱包时,可以根据自己的需求来决定使用哪种类型的钱包。
以太坊钱包的安全性是一个长期以来受到用户关注的话题。用户需要采取多种措施来保护钱包,首先,使用强密码,并且定期更换。同时,建议启用两步验证等附加安全功能。
其次,尽量使用硬件钱包进行大额资产存储,因为硬件钱包提供更高的安全性。使用之前,要确保购买的是正规渠道的产品,以避免受骗。此外,用户应定期备份私钥和助记词,确保在必要时能够恢复钱包。
以太坊地址的生成基于用户的私钥。首先,创建一个256位的随机数作为私钥。接着,使用椭圆曲线数字签名算法(ECDSA)从私钥生成公钥,公钥再经过Keccak-256哈希处理,然后取其最后40个字符(20字节),形成最终的以太坊地址,前缀为“0x”。
重要的是,私钥的保密性是极其重要的,泄露私钥将意味着丧失所有与此地址相关的资产。因此,生成以太坊地址的过程不仅强调了随机性,也强调了私钥管理的重要性。
进行以太坊交易的步骤相对简单。首先,用户需要一个以太坊钱包,并且账户中需要有ETH用于支付交易手续费(称为Gas费)。在进行交易时,用户需要输入目标地址、发送的ETH数量以及Gas价格。
确认信息无误后,用户用私钥签名交易,交易信息随后被广播到以太坊网络。矿工会对交易进行验证并将其打包到区块中。交易被确认后,用户可以在区块链浏览器上查看交易详情。
此外,用户也可以使用去中心化交易所进行代币的交易,这样的交易通常比中心化交易所更安全,但用户需对智能合约进行充分了解,以避免不必要的损失。
以太坊钱包和地址是管理数字资产的核心要素,了解它们的原理和使用方式对于每一位参与者都至关重要。从钱包的选择、安全性的保障,到交易的执行,用户都需要保持警惕和充分的知识。希望本文能为您在以太坊世界的探索提供宝贵的参考。
请注意,以上内容为范文,实际上,内容的深度和广度还需根据实际需求进一步调整与扩展。